How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Huntington Beach?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Huntington Beach Studio Apartments with Swimming Pool | $2,432 | $1,920 | $3,874 |
| Huntington Beach 1 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$2,626 | $1,385 | $5,299 |
| Huntington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$3,321 | $1,100 | $8,160 |
| Huntington Beach 3 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$4,848 | $2,595 | $10,000+ |
| Huntington Beach 4 Bedroom Apartments with Swimming Pool | $4,988 | $4,894 | $5,082 |
